The exchange of oxygen and carbon dioxide between the air in the alveoli and blood in the lungs is called pulmonary gas exchange.

The pulmonary gas exchange process occurs in the lungs during the process of respiration. Alveoli are the tiny sacs in which the oxygen from the inhaled air diffuses across the thin walls into the bloodstream then it binds to haemoglobin in red blood cells. Simultaneously, carbon dioxide diffuses out from the bloodstream into the alveoli and exhaled from the body.

The necessary oxygenation of the body's tissues is ensured by pulmonary gas exchange, which also ensures a new supply of oxygen in the blood and the elimination of carbon dioxide. It supports cellular respiration, which is how cells use oxygen to make energy and is an important step in the whole respiratory process.

What is ohms law?

Ohms law gives the relation between the current (I) in Amperes, voltage (V) in volts, and resistance (R) in ohms. The formula to calculate voltage is given as,

\(\rm V = I \times R\)

Given,

Current (I) = 2 Ampere

Resistance (R) = 4 ohms

Substituting values in the equation to calculate voltage as:

\(\begin{aligned} \rm V &= \rm I \times R\\\\&= 2 \times 4 \\\\&= 8\end{aligned}\)

Therefore, 8 V is the voltage developed across the bulb with 4-ohm resistance.

The examples of proteins among the given options are a) antibodies, c) enzymes, and e) hemoglobin.

Proteins are large, complex molecules that play vital roles in the structure, function, and regulation of cells and tissues in living organisms. They are made up of amino acids, which are connected together in a specific sequence to form a unique protein structure. Proteins exhibit a wide range of functions, including catalyzing chemical reactions, providing structural support, transporting molecules, and defending against pathogens.

Antibodies, or immunoglobulins, are proteins produced by the immune system in response to the presence of foreign substances, such as bacteria or viruses. They play a crucial role in the body's defense mechanism by recognizing and neutralizing these harmful entities.

Enzymes are also proteins that act as biological catalysts, accelerating chemical reactions within cells. They enable essential processes like digestion, metabolism, and DNA replication, by lowering the energy barrier required for a reaction to occur.

Hemoglobin, found in red blood cells, is a protein responsible for transporting oxygen from the lungs to the tissues throughout the body. It has a unique structure that allows it to bind to oxygen molecules in the lungs and release them in tissues where oxygen is needed.

when changes in a protein appear to accumulate at a constant rate over time is called option (c) i.e, Molecular clock.

What does molecular clock mean?

The term "molecular clock" refers to a method that estimates the time in prehistory when two or more life forms diverged by analyzing the mutation rate of biomolecules. Typically, nucleotide sequences for DNA, RNA, or amino acid sequences for proteins serve as the biomolecular data for these calculations.

Hedges, a biology professor at Penn State, claims that the molecular clock counts the mutations that accumulate through time in the gene sequences of various species rather than counting seconds, minutes, and hours.

Mutation and recombination, the two fundamental biological processes that give rise to all heritable variations, are the foundation of molecular clocks. Mutations are modifications to the genetic code of DNA, for as when the nucleotide Guanine (G) turns to Thymine (T).

a microorganism that has been used in the production of sour mash whiskey is _________.

Answers

A microorganism that has been used in the production of sour mash whiskey is Lactobacillus bacteria.

In the production of sour mash whiskey, a portion of the spent mash (the leftover grains from a previous batch) is added to the new batch of mash along with water and cornmeal or other grains. This creates an acidic environment that is favorable to the growth of Lactobacillus bacteria. These bacteria produce lactic acid, which helps to control the growth of harmful microorganisms and contributes to the characteristic sour flavor of the whiskey. After the mash is fermented with yeast and distilled, the resulting whiskey is aged in oak barrels to develop its distinctive flavor and color.

Respiration and activity are closely related in the sense that respiration is the process by which our bodies generate energy to fuel physical activity.

What happens during respiration?

During respiration, our bodies break down glucose and other molecules using oxygen to produce ATP, which is the primary energy currency of the body. This ATP is then used by the muscles to perform physical activity such as walking, running, lifting weights, or any other form of movement.

The rate of respiration increases as the body's demand for energy increases during physical activity. This increased respiration rate helps to supply more oxygen to the muscles, which allows them to continue functioning and producing ATP to support the activity.
